MySQL利用表查询命令提高效率(mysql表查询命令)
MySQL作为一个主流的关系型数据库管理系统(RDBMS),在开发中被广泛应用,尤其在Web相关的应用中,其灵活的查询命令十分实用。这些查询命令包含insert,delete,select,update等,具有覆盖面宽广的特点。利用MySQL的查询指令,你可以跨越来自多个表的行来获取你需要的信息,极大提高了数据库操作的效率。
首先,在使用MySQL查询命令时,应该充分利用索引机制。索引是指根据关键字或索引值来定位数据记录的数据结构,其建立在文件或者表的数据上,可以大大提高查询的效率。MySQL支持使用联合索引,这样可以将索引值映射到多个表上,从而加快数据的查找速度。
其次, MySQL支持使用子查询。子查询允许用户将一次性从一个表中获取信息,然后将这些信息传递给另一个表,这样可以有效地减少查询的次数,从而提高查询效率。MySQL还支持一种叫做覆盖索引的技术,它可以使数据库更加高效,因为它不需要去检索实际的表中数据,可以从索引中直接读取信息。
综上所述,MySQL提供了丰富的表查询命令,用户可以利用索引机制和子查询及使用覆盖索引的技术,有效地提高MySQL查询效率。与传统的数据库管理系统相比,MySQL具有出色的性能和速度,易于维护及开发,是流行的选择。